Este arquivo demonstra com habilitar sua placa de som Plug and Play off-board que usa o barramento ISA. No arquivo a placa mãe que está sendo configurada é uma Sound Blaster 16 AWE fabricada pela Creative.

O arquivo pode ser salvo no diretório /etc, e deve ser usado no programa de configuração de hardware isapnp da seguinte maneira:


# isapnp /etc/isapnp.conf



Existem algumas opções de configuração no próprio arquivo, e você poderá ecolher a de sua preferência descomentando-as e comentando as configurações atuais.


A porta de game encontra-se desativada nesse arquivo pois haverá um conflito durante a alocação de memória no seu endereço. Esse conflito ocorre porque a controladora de joystick já é automáticamente habilitada no sistema (pelo menos no meu caso).
